  • Students can use Windows and Office applications on “on-campus computers for education use” that are installed and managed by faculty or staff.
  • Off-campus use by students (i.e., installation on student-owned computers) is not permitted.
  • Regarding the use of benefits, members of the University and Professor Emeritus who have been given the email address of @u.tsukuba.ac.jp (faculty and students) or @un.tsukuba.ac.jp (staff etc.) are eligible. Students can register at @u.tsukuba.ac.jp address.
